Default Keyless Entry Failing?

Guys/Gals,

I have a 95 T/A and the keyless entry system has been slowly faiding over the past couple of years and is now not responding. The remotes do function (tested them on another vehicle) and they both have new batteries. I tried to reprogram the remotes using the jumper method to put it into program mode, jumping 4 and 8 on the DLC port, but nothing happens at all. Does this mean that my keyless receiver/module (behind the pass kick panel) is probably dead and if so how can I diagnose it is infact this before I pickup a spare one from a donor car? Just wanted to update everyone. Went to replace the Keyless entry mod last weekend and found that it was missing behind the pass kickpanel. The reason is GM pulled it when the GM alarm was installed (when the car was new) and the GM alarm module handles the keyless entry portion as well. So, I found the gm alarm mod under the lower dash panel (under the steering column) and might I add it's quite a brick - haha. Oh well, I unplugged the power from the module to reset it and BAM - it works. Both remotes now work and the car has no more issues with the keyless entry. Sometimes a good reset works wonders.
